    helio bikes?

    has anyone ordered from them? I need to buy a new 66cc engine but i dont wanna buy a cheap motor that'll crap out on me 5 miles in you know. If anyone can give me some reviews on them that would be great or can suggest where i can get a 66cc motor that will last me let me know cause i...